Fast Facts on Cerec

 

 

 

 

 

      Before                              Prepared Tooth                              After

 

1. Time savings. Patients usually have only have to go one time, as opposed to 2 trips with traditional crowns.

2. More conservation of tooth structure.

3. Stronger porcelain. Milled ceramic is stronger than hand layered and pressed.

4. Aesthetics. Homogeneous porcelain blends in better than other porcelains.

5. Natural. Ability to copy what was previously there can yield restorations that are duplicates of the pre-prepared tooth.

 CEREC: Ceramic Restorations

Our new tool, called CEREC, prepares and places natural-looking ceramic fillings for patients in a single office visit. No more mouths filled with silver fillings. No more messy impressions. No more monopolizing patients time by making them schedule two visits for lab-made crowns.

CEREC uses CAD/CAM technology to design and mill precise restorations such as veneers and partial and full crowns, and all other single-tooth restorations. The restorations are made from a single block of high quality, biocompatible, anti-abrasive, and plaque-resistant material. What's more, the ceramic matches the colour of the patient's own teeth and will last anywhere from 10 to 15 years.

First, the damaged tooth is prepared by applying a thin layer of reflective powder directly on the tooth's surface. Using a special camera, a picture is taken of the tooth. This photo is a pen-sharp optical impression of the tooth and is used to create a beautiful ceramic restoration. Computer Aided Design (CAD) technology helps design the restoration from the optical impression.
